Los Angeles, Jan 3 (NationPress) Actress and comedian Amy Poehler is reminiscing about a memorable incident when she found herself in a confrontation with a fellow first-class passenger during a flight. In a recent episode of her podcast, Good Hang, the 54-year-old actress was joined by her Mean Girls co-star Ana Gasteyer.
Amy prompted Gasteyer to recall some experiences from when they filmed the 2004 movie together. Gasteyer shared a funny memory of being on a plane with Poehler, as reported by People magazine. "You got into a fight with a guy. Baby Frances was on the plane with us, do you remember that?" she asked, noting that her daughter Frances is now 23 years old.
Poehler responded, "And I still got into a fight with the guy with the baby around?" Gasteyer replied, "I hope so, because the guy got mad that you were swearing in front of the baby." After describing the incident as "a long story," Poehler explained, "What happened was a guy, a first-class guy, which we were in first class too, was like, ‘Excuse me, I’m trying to (relax). You’re being too loud.'"
She humorously added, "My Boston came out, let's just say that." According to People, Gasteyer, who welcomed her daughter with husband Charlie McKittrick in June 2002, described the argument as "the best thing I've ever seen."
As the conversation continued on the podcast, the Suburgatory star remembered the moment when she learned about Tina Fey's interest in adapting Mean Girls. "I remember hanging out with you in that hotel one night and having drinks," Gasteyer reminisced. "I have a memory of (Fey) sitting at the table and saying, ‘I think I’m going to try to option this book. It’s incredible.'"
Fey, 55, went on to adapt Rosalind Wiseman's Queen Bees and Wannabees into the hit comedy film featuring Lindsay Lohan, Rachel McAdams, Amanda Seyfried, and Lacey Chabert. Gasteyer portrayed the mother of Lohan's character, Cady Heron, while Poehler played the mother of McAdams' Regina George.
